John Brownsworth late in life taken while living at Ft. Dodge Soldier's Home
John "Braunwarth" left his children and took up residence at Soldier's Home in Ft. Dodge in May of 1896 about a year after his wife Greta died. He lived there 23 years and while there married twice more. John Braunwarth died six months prior to his fourth wife's death.
Notice: The Dodge City Journal October 30, 1919, p. 2
THE NEWS AT FORT DODGE.
Comrade Brownsworth is very low with typhoid pneumonia.
Findagrave contributor Ballita Schafer advises alternative surname is Braunwarth.
